Fire crews were called out to a home on Main Street in Belleville yesterday afternoon. Reports are the fire was contained to the attic of the home, owned by Tom and Ann McNabb. The cause of the blaze is unknown.

A Mifflintown man died in a two-vehicle accident yesterday morning in Millmont. State Police said 63-year-old John Shellenberger failed to stop at a stop sign and was hit by a pick-up truck, operated by William Smith of Mount Pleasant Mills. Shellenberger was pronounced dead at the scene. Smith was taken to Geisinger Medical Center in Danville.

Geisinger Health Systems wants to know whether patients were satisfied with their visit. If not, you could get a refund. Not only that, but Geisinger will allow the unhappy patients to decide the size of the refund. A key component of the program is a patient app developed by Geisinger allowing certain surgery patients to determine the amount of the refund they want based on their co-pay.

The debate continues in Harrisburg over a budget deal which would raise the state sales tax in order to raise money for education funding. A proposal on the table would raise the sales tax from 6% to 7.25 percent.

Police have identified the driver of a fatal accident outside of Harrisburg this morning. Aaron Garay of Dauphin died in a crash involving three cars in Middle Paxton Township, Dauphine County. Traffic was at a standstill in the westbound lanes of Route 22/322.

A trial will begin in Northumberland County next Thursday for an inmate accused of slashing the throat of a guard at the Coal Township correctional facility. William Cramer is accused of using a razor-like instrument to slash the throat of the guard back in August of 2014.
